New, "consumer friendly" EU competition website
Delivering for consumers, introduced by Neelie Kroes' own words that the new website "is very easy to use. You might have seen that the main DG Competition site is very detailed. This new site is interactive and highly visual, including a short video aimed at consumers. Users can also learn about our work by product or country in friendly, plain language. This is about showing consumers that competition is worth the effort involved."
